Output 898d76ed6627fdf6f57b915b448b2d56a365efda6b355ee488326c8d430facae:1

value
32868900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d590c008e08b05fe4e0e96b17340a2c61506c0e6 OP_EQUAL
address
3MAFFpUbBv1d5ViWPqeJyGkWQ4VCnAx8hG
transaction
898d76ed6627fdf6f57b915b448b2d56a365efda6b355ee488326c8d430facae
spent
true